Key Question
Why did the gasoline-powered, internal combustion engine win out over the electric motor-driven car in the race for pre-eminence as the standard for private vehicle transportation in the United States in the first two decades of the Automobile Age?
Was the victory of the gasoline fueled automobile inevitable? Was it a conspiracy?
The gendered element of the separate spheres idea undercut its more neutral rendering The Pluto effect came to favor the gasoline car
A variety of factors came to advantage the gasoline propelled auto as the single-car family vehicle for in-town and long-distance excursions

Technology not a monolithic process--it is the sum of technical, social, political, economic, and value decisions and choices For a time, steam, gasoline, and electric vehicles competed in a variety of contexts and many enthusiasts for one or the other expected that a range of variants would survive the process of technological stabilization

A kind of techno-corporate complex shaping and dominating major public policy realms-the auto-highway-petroleum-rubber-national defense complexdid begin to emerge and increasingly shaped the evolution of the American transportation system The scaling up and expansion of the gaspowered automobile transportation system had vast consequences
They have:
shaped our urban landuse patterns and designs; wedded us to the power and interests, twists and turns, changing fortunes and compulsions of Big Oil, the leading automakers, OPEC, and the Middle East
Contributed to heating up the earth through the noxious chemical and fumes being vaulted into the air The rise and fall of the EV-1--the "car that could"--and its chosen fate must be understood against this background and its triple burdens that have shaped that fateful choice
